What Makes Tru Dog Food Different?
The biggest distinction between Tru Dog and conventional kibble brands lies in their commitment to raw, minimally processed ingredients. Traditional kibble often uses high heat processing, which can strip away vital nutrients and enzymes necessary for optimal canine health. Tru Dog bypasses this issue entirely by using freeze-drying techniques.
Freeze-drying removes moisture without high heat, effectively preserving the natural structure, flavor, and nutritional potency of the raw ingredients. This means your dog gets a meal that is shelf-stable but retains the benefits of a fresh, raw diet.

Key Ingredients: What’s Inside the Bag?
When you examine the ingredient list for Tru Dog Food, especially their core formulas, you’ll notice a distinct emphasis on meat, organs, and bone, often followed by minimal fruits and vegetables chosen for their high nutritional content. This profile ensures your dog receives complete and balanced nutrition.
Here are some staples you can expect to find in their formulations:
- High-Quality Protein Sources: Turkey, beef, or chicken are typically the first ingredients, ensuring a robust amino acid profile.
- Organ Meats: Liver, heart, and kidney are included to provide essential vitamins (like B vitamins and Vitamin A) and minerals that muscle meat alone might lack.
- Healthy Fats: Fats like herring oil or salmon oil offer crucial Omega-3 fatty acids for skin and joint health.
- Minimal Produce: Ingredients like kale, spinach, and blueberries are added sparingly for antioxidants and fiber, mimicking a wild diet.

Potential Drawbacks and Considerations
While Tru Dog Food offers tremendous benefits, it is important to look at the whole picture. There are a few considerations that might factor into your decision-making process.
First and foremost, cost is often the primary barrier. Raw, freeze-dried diets require high-quality, human-grade ingredients and specialized processing, which makes them significantly more expensive than standard kibble. For large dogs, this cost difference can be substantial.
Secondly, although freeze-dried food is generally safer than handling raw meat daily, proper preparation is still key. You must rehydrate the nuggets fully and ensure you are feeding the correct portion based on your dog's weight and activity level, especially if they are transitioning from a dense kibble.
Finally, transitioning your dog’s diet needs patience. Some dogs take a few days to adjust to the new texture and richness of raw food. Start slowly by mixing small amounts of Tru Dog with their current food to prevent digestive upset.

- What does "freeze-dried raw" actually mean?
- Freeze-drying is a process where raw ingredients are quickly frozen and then placed in a vacuum chamber, causing the ice to turn directly into vapor (sublimation). This removes up to 98% of the moisture without using heat, thus locking in all the raw nutrients and enzymes.
